This music offers an enchanting journey through deep tradition. Rooted in centuries of historical heritage, these songs reflect an fascinating blend of Berber, Arab, and Andalusian styles . You’ll encounter haunting vocals, often accompanied by classic instruments like the oud, gnaoua castanets, and the bendir drum, generating a truly distinctive sonic landscape that echoes with the essence of Morocco.

Exploring the Diversity of Moroccan Music
Moroccan music represents a rich tapestry of traditions , reflecting the nation's complex past. From the hypnotic rhythms of Gnawa ceremonies , rooted in Sub-Saharan African heritage , to the energetic beats of Chaabi tunes popular throughout the cities, the sonic landscape is incredibly diverse . Andalusian court music, a testament to the Moorish presence, showcases intricate vocal performances and delicate instrumentation, while the Berber people's music, performed across the highlands , utilizes unique instruments and powerful storytelling. Even contemporary modern Moroccan artists frequently fuse these classical aspects into their own creative works , ensuring a continuing evolution and broad appeal.
